What differences would be observed between the mixture of salt and sand in the \[250\] -mL beaker and the same materials after the water was added?
Answer
591.6k+ views
Hint :Sand is not soluble in water but salt is. Also, the amount of water added will decide the amount of salt soluble in the water. Thus, the amount of salt in the prepared slurry after adding water will vary depending upon the amount of water added.
Complete Step By Step Answer:
Now, first of all, the mixture of sand and salt has been prepared and it is poured in a \[250\] ml beaker. In the prepared mixture, you may or may not see salt mixed in the sand. They may or may not be distinguishable depending upon the amount of salt you add to the sand.
After the water is added, the sand will make a slurry with water as it is insoluble in it. The salt will dissolve in water after a certain amount of time. After the salt is dissolved, the only thing that will remain will be the slurry.
Also, the amount of salt dissolved in the water will depend on the amount of water you add to the mixture. If the amount of water added is not sufficient enough for the salt to dissolve, the salt will remain as it is.
The look of slurry made by sand and water will vary with the amount of water too. If a lot of water is added, the slurry will be thin and if an only a small amount of water is added, the slurry will be thick.
Note :
Here, the amount of water added will decide the amount of salt being dissolved. The look of the slurry made by sand and water will also depend on the amount of water added to the mixture. Thus, water added to the mixture plays an important role.
